Re: [quicwg/base-drafts] allow PRIORITY frames referring to placeholders exceeding `SETTING_NUM_PLACEHOLDERS` (#2761)

Lucas Pardue <notifications@github.com> Fri, 31 May 2019 19:09 UTC

Return-Path: <bounces+848413-a050-quic-issues=ietf.org@sgmail.github.com>
X-Original-To: quic-issues@ietfa.amsl.com
Delivered-To: quic-issues@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 1F6131203E6 for <quic-issues@ietfa.amsl.com>; Fri, 31 May 2019 12:09:24 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.463
X-Spam-Level:
X-Spam-Status: No, score=-1.463 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, HTML_IMAGE_ONLY_20=1.546, HTML_MESSAGE=0.001, MAILING_LIST_MULTI=-1, RCVD_IN_DNSWL_NONE=-0.0001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_DKIMWL_WL_HIGH=-0.01]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key) header.d=github.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id xl0hgfsfdieA for <quic-issues@ietfa.amsl.com>; Fri, 31 May 2019 12:09:22 -0700 (PDT)
Received: from o3.sgmail.github.com (o3.sgmail.github.com [192.254.112.98]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 18A551203E3 for <quic-issues@ietf.org>; Fri, 31 May 2019 12:09:21 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ha1; c=relaxed/relaxed; d=github.com; h=from:reply-to:to:cc:in-reply-to:references:subject:mime-version:content-type:content-transfer-encoding:list-id:list-archive:list-post:list-unsubscribe; s=s20150108; bh=X7LCVIzgoS9KKp+MnJCKVIeyO78=; b=V51as4DCoeoOJD+0 0Gv3bCLS8yOaL0N4uOFb4XO9KgneFHFE0bsuU5YdkKH2MPTCRN52lOdjpJlHEQ0G g+rrLPFgYx+VfWO/Vhn16J1d2KgytbydxrsPpcN6RS7dWPtV2rnIuo7SPf4j/nFj KTQBbG7Ak6WtbAg/4Js7DcZ7fd8=
Received: by filter0830p1las1.sendgrid.net with SMTP id filter0830p1las1-27609-5CF17BE0-B 2019-05-31 19:09:20.358404121 +0000 UTC m=+164479.839981022
Received: from github-lowworker-e711880.cp1-iad.github.net (unknown [140.82.115.67]) by ismtpd0042p1mdw1.sendgrid.net (SG) with ESMTP id gokkBOgnSRG5vL1b0RBSQA for <quic-issues@ietf.org>; Fri, 31 May 2019 19:09:20.144 +0000 (UTC)
Received: from github.com (localhost [127.0.0.1]) by github-lowworker-e711880.cp1-iad.github.net (Postfix) with ESMTP id D0D2144078A for <quic-issues@ietf.org>; Fri, 31 May 2019 12:09:19 -0700 (PDT)
Date: Fri, 31 May 2019 19:09:20 +0000
From: Lucas Pardue <notifications@github.com>
Reply-To: quicwg/base-drafts <reply+AFTOJKZZJCQKPLU6ROKFPDN272XF7EVBNHHBVW7INY@reply.github.com>
To: quicwg/base-drafts <base-drafts@noreply.github.com>
Cc: Subscribed <subscribed@noreply.github.com>
Message-ID: <quicwg/base-drafts/pull/2761/c497827661@github.com>
In-Reply-To: <quicwg/base-drafts/pull/2761@github.com>
References: <quicwg/base-drafts/pull/2761@github.com>
Subject: Re: [quicwg/base-drafts] allow PRIORITY frames referring to placeholders exceeding `SETTING_NUM_PLACEHOLDERS` (#2761)
Mime-Version: 1.0
Content-Type: multipart/alternative; boundary="--==_mimepart_5cf17bdfce9f0_79bc3fd19c2cd96028645b"; charset="UTF-8"
Content-Transfer-Encoding: 7bit
Precedence: list
X-GitHub-Sender: LPardue
X-GitHub-Recipient: quic-issues
X-GitHub-Reason: subscribed
X-Auto-Response-Suppress: All
X-GitHub-Recipient-Address: quic-issues@ietf.org
X-SG-EID: l64QuQ2uJCcEyUykJbxN122A6QRmEpucztpreh3Pak2IrEs8DMbXVynHNZuFGVCPcHtr3FYpWITfy6 M6tYKFZgzcD/Zk6+0foJeiSePUrF/iLflWF6CfU5fsTK/fucGVJqUOq4EhaDjQ5Z+2oB58ZT1hzwhH WbabLluNjb0mddJpN54khyiH2agYLkMaMi6hhugKtyY11MfrOM6SGmF6ZRLGHNjTNraHfGtne44Jy1 M=
Archived-At: <https://mailarchive.ietf.org/arch/msg/quic-issues/0Bvr_0B39Ew_OaetYK1zSZr-Bw0>
X-BeenThere: quic-issues@ietf.org
X-Mailman-Version: 2.1.29
List-Id: Notification list for GitHub issues related to the QUIC WG <quic-issues.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/quic-issues>, <mailto:quic-issues-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/quic-issues/>
List-Post: <mailto:quic-issues@ietf.org>
List-Help: <mailto:quic-issues-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/quic-issues>, <mailto:quic-issues-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 31 May 2019 19:09:24 -0000

I guess one argument is that since prioritisation is a hint anyway, the clients are already able to handle being silently ignored.

However, to support your argument, it may be better to ignore all priority tree requests rather than fail e.g. half of them. And because the server doesn't know how many placeholders the client wants, it can never guess how many would be enough, ever.

-- 
You are receiving this because you are subscribed to this thread.
Reply to this email directly or view it on GitHub:
https://github.com/quicwg/base-drafts/pull/2761#issuecomment-497827661